Manchester Metropolitan University has opened a financial trading suite featuring Crestron DM NVX and 35 dual-display workstations.
Manchester Metropolitan University (MMU) Business School, located in Manchester, has introduced an advanced Bloomberg Suite designed to recreate the operations and fast-paced environment of a professional financial trading floor.
The new space allows students to use Bloomberg Terminals and analyse live economic and financial data in real time, helping them develop practical skills in trading and risk assessment.
The project was developed by Roche AV Pro, which became involved during the early design stages to transform the university’s vision into a reliable, intuitive and scalable technology solution.
MMU wanted to create a learning environment capable of replicating a professional trading floor, and Crestron technology provided the flexibility and reliability required to bring that vision to life, explains Craig Pickard, Operations Director at Roche AV Pro.
AV-over-IP technology for sharing real-time data
At the heart of the installation is a Crestron AV control system and the Crestron DM NVX® AV-over-IP platform. This infrastructure enables content from Bloomberg Terminals, workstations and other devices to be distributed across the room’s various displays with virtually no latency.
The Bloomberg Suite features 35 dual-display student workstations. This configuration allows students to view financial data on one screen while simultaneously completing coursework on the other.
The instructor’s station also features two displays and a Crestron touch interface for managing content and controlling presentations. Each workstation can operate independently or display content shared by the instructor, supporting both individual and collaborative learning.
With Crestron DM NVX at the heart of the suite, students can view and share live market data with virtually no latency, creating an experience that closely replicates real-world trading environments, says Pickard.
A bespoke vertical stock ticker
One of the suite’s most prominent features is a vertical stock ticker developed in collaboration with OneMedia. The solution adapts the traditional horizontal format to present international financial information and create a focal point integrated into the design of the space.
The installation also includes several large-format displays and a Crestron-controlled teaching lectern. The platform was selected following its use in other MMU projects, including the School of Digital Arts and the Science and Engineering facilities.

A new model for financial education
The Bloomberg Suite supports undergraduate and postgraduate finance programmes. Its aim is to bridge the gap between academic education and professional practice by providing experiences that students can apply to their future careers.
The combination of live financial data, low-latency AV distribution and intuitive control tools has transformed the space into an immersive environment that replicates the conditions of professional financial markets.
